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
256734 874222 81161682
620 683830 838988
620 683830 838988
0528503 2929 24423554
All about undefined
Interested in learning more?
620 683830 838988
0528503 2929 24423554
See more
2315305 8319467717
1543546 24960 30
See more
31 1625 16495993
478299617 07695768 0581850639 3767185 715
See more